Well, we figure that if you want Irish music, you’ll be at the Irish Fest, so today it’s our privilege and honor to bring you songs about work in honor of Labor Day.

We’ll have songs about working in the coal mines, songs about working on the railroad; some sea chanties; a cotton mill set; and, needless to say, songs about unions (who we can thank for weekends and the 8 hour day) and bosses, among others, and we’ll end with a reminder from Charlie King that ‘Our Life Is More Than Our Work and Our Work Is More Than Our Job’
